Notes from Ferdy - Boulder City Official Loses Mind, Proposes Anti-Cat Legislation

by Ferdinand T Cat

From the Associated Press via Boulder, Colorado's NBC affiliate and linked on the Drudge Report.

A Boulder official wants to push an ordinance that would require cat owners to keep their pets inside so they don't kill birds and other animals.

Boulder Open Space Board of Trustees member Bruce Bland says domestic cats that are allowed to wander outdoors are responsible for the suffering of many small mammals and birds. Bland's idea has caught the attention of some Boulder City Council members who say they're interested in exploring it.
